Output 50d0d84cf67880b7c26517d5d01ea37924d6acb6d9ae4faf92d18dd74681c0d2:1

value
67081194
script pubkey
OP_0 OP_PUSHBYTES_20 d29d1096037626f35389d915519702bf37b4e922
address
ltc1q62w3p9srwcn0x5ufmy24r9czhummf6fzgjslsq
transaction
50d0d84cf67880b7c26517d5d01ea37924d6acb6d9ae4faf92d18dd74681c0d2
spent
true